Cross Country Season Opens at McGill, Fournier top finisher
Adrian Fournier was the top Gee-Gees representative at the first Cross Country event of the 2021 season. Fournier's twelfth place finish helped lift the Gee-Gees men's team to a fourth place finish at the McGill Open on Saturday, while the Gee-Gees women's team placed seventh.
Fournier, a fourth-year civil engineering student and alumni of Ottawa's Franco-Cité, led a group of eight Gee-Gees men's team members at Mount Royal Park in Montreal. His time of 18:25 over the 6 kilometre course was just 25 seconds back of the race winner, Jean-Simon Desgagnés of the Laval Rouge et Or. Next across for the Garnet and Grey was returning team member Nicholas Abanto Enns in 21st place with a time of 19:00.
Colby Frost, Rishab Sahai, and Ryan May made their Gee-Gees cross country team debuts, with Gavin Westbrook, Nathan Meraw, and Stephen Robinson also returning to the team.
For the women's team it was newcomer Kylee Fowler leading the way, crossing the finish line in 15:34 to place thirty-second. She made her Gee-Gees debut Saturday after her high school career at ESC Champlain in Chelmsford, Ont., north of Sudbury. She was followed by returning Gee-Gee Tiarra Ward in thirty-sixth position. Also appearing for the first time in Garnet and Grey were Skye Pellerin, Audrey McCarthy, Kylie Crawford, and Elana Tyman.
The next competition for the Gee-Gees will be at home, with the Capital XC Challenge set for Saturday, October 2 at Mooney's Bay. The team will also compete at Sherbrooke and McMaster in October in preparation for the OUA Championships which will take place at Western on November 6.
